shimwell
Researching fusion energy and designing fusion reactors. Open source, neutronics, parametric geometry creation, data visualization, cloud computing
Munich
Pinned Repositories
openmc
OpenMC Monte Carlo Code
awesome-nuclear
A curated list of open source projects used in nuclear science and engineering
database_GUI
A project that builds a NoSQL database from CSV or Excel files and dynamically creates a React.js and Plotly GUI to filter and visulise the database contents
design_automator
A demonstration of automated neutronics design checking against a set of requirements.
example-dockerhub-upload
A minimal demonstration of Github Actions used to build a dockerfile and upload a dockerimage to dockerhub. This action is triggered with a push to main, develop or new release (which also tags the version)
example-git-actions-docker-openmc
This is a minimal example showing use of github actions to build a docker image containing openmc and perform simulation tests with every change to the repository source code
example_python_package_with_ci_testing
example_python_package_with_rust_backend
openmc-online-demo
An online Jupyter deployment of OpenMC
DAGMC
Direct Accelerated Geometry Monte Carlo Toolkit
shimwell's Repositories
shimwell/example_python_package_with_rust_backend
shimwell/example_yew_rust_table
shimwell/cad_to_dagmc-feedstock
A conda-smithy repository for cad_to_dagmc.
shimwell/cadquery-png-plugin
PNG export plugin for CadQuery
shimwell/cardinal-workshop-ukaea
Cardinal workshop hosted by the UKAEA, August 2024
shimwell/dagmc-feedstock
A conda-smithy repository for dagmc.
shimwell/documentation
How to document your research software
shimwell/draw.io
shimwell/endf-python
Python ENDF Parser
shimwell/example_rust_json_parsing
A repo I made while learning how to parse JSON files from a URL endpoint with Rust
shimwell/example_rust_wasm
shimwell/EXFOR_chart
Interactive Python+matplotlib script to visualize data from the EXFOR database, evaluated nuclear models or precomputed Monte Carlo tables.
shimwell/exfor_json
EXFOR converted to JSON
shimwell/F4Enix
API for parsing and post-processing many MC simulations related files
shimwell/FESTIM
Coupled hydrogen transport and heat transfer using FEniCS
shimwell/fusion-open-source
List of interesting fusion open source projects
shimwell/fusion_cross_sections
Scripts for ploting DT, DD and other cross sections
shimwell/GEOUNED
Current version of the code
shimwell/geouned-feedstock
A conda-smithy repository for geouned.
shimwell/JADE
JADE, a novel nuclear data libraries V&V tool
shimwell/maturin
Build and publish crates with pyo3, cffi and uniffi bindings as well as rust binaries as python packages
shimwell/NeSST
NESST - Neutron Scattered Spectra Tool, ICF primary and scattered neutron spectroscopy analysis code
shimwell/openmc
OpenMC Monte Carlo Code
shimwell/openmc-notebooks
Example Jupyter notebooks for OpenMC
shimwell/parastell
Parametric 3D CAD model of a stellarator fusion device
shimwell/pydagmc
A convenience interface for examining and reassigning metadata in DAGMC models with PyMOAB
shimwell/pyne
PyNE: The Nuclear Engineering Toolkit
shimwell/recipes
Recipes to build the packages for the emscripten-forge distribution
shimwell/SCtools
This is a package grouping a set of useful routines to manipulate/analyse/modify CAD files in SpaceClaim environment.
shimwell/staged-recipes
A place to submit conda recipes before they become fully fledged conda-forge feedstocks